    • Origins and History of Leffe Glass

    The story of Leffe glass begins in the heart of Belgian brewing traditions.

    Leffe beer, founded in 1240, is distinguished by its rich history and meticulous production process. In its early days, beer was served in rudimentary containers, often made of wood or terracotta, but as technology evolved, glass quickly took over as the material of choice.     Manufacturing Techniques and Craftsmanship

    Leffe glassmaking techniques are imbued with unique craftsmanship. At the dawn of the 21st century, glass artisans combine tradition and innovation. They use high-quality materials and environmentally friendly manufacturing methods while maintaining the authenticity of their craft.

    Creation Process

    Creating a Leffe glass involves several steps. First, a rigorous selection of raw materials is carried out, including silica sand, sodium carbonates, and other minerals. These ingredients are then melted in a high-temperature furnace, often reaching over 1500°C. Once the glass is melted, artisans shape it in molds using blowing and pressing techniques. Precision is essential at every step, ensuring that each piece is both aesthetically pleasing and meets quality standards.

    Why is glass important for beer tasting?

    Glass plays a crucial role in tasting beer, allowing you to perceive the aromas, color, and texture of the beer. A good glass is designed to enhance these characteristics, thus enhancing the overall experience of the taster.
